Postgraduate Certificate in Engineering Risk Management: UK Job Market Insights

Career Role Description
Engineering Risk Manager Lead risk assessments, mitigation strategies, and compliance for engineering projects. High demand in infrastructure & construction.
Risk Consultant (Engineering Focus) Advise clients on engineering risk management best practices, regulatory compliance, and project safety. Strong analytical and communication skills required.
Safety Engineer Develop and implement safety protocols, conduct risk assessments, and ensure compliance with health and safety regulations across engineering projects.
Project Risk Analyst Identify, assess, and manage project risks, developing mitigation plans, and reporting to project stakeholders. Critical for large-scale projects.
